Related: About this forumShanghai blanketed in smog so dense that flights were canceled
http://www.rawstory.com/rs/2013/12/06/shanghai-blanketed-in-smog-so-dense-that-flights-were-canceled/Shanghai blanketed in smog so dense that flights were canceled
By Agence France-Presse
Friday, December 6, 2013 7:54 EST
Chinas commercial hub Shanghai was blanketed by dense smog Friday, delaying flights and spurring sales of face masks.
Levels of PM 2.5 tiny particles in the air considered particularly hazardous to health rose to more than 600 micrograms per cubic meter in the afternoon, Shanghais government said on its microblog.
That is 24 times the World Health Organizations (WHO) safety guideline of 25 micrograms, and reports said it was a record since such monitoring began.
Shanghais air quality is normally far better than that of Beijing and other major cities in the north, but environmental authorities declared the highest warning of severe pollution, issued when the ambient PM 2.5 concentration reaches 301 or more.
